Abstract
The indications for spinal angiography and endovascular embolization of spinal tumors are mostly related to the evaluation prior to percutaneous biopsy or surgical intervention. Less frequently, embolization may be performed following an unsuccessful attempted resection, because of excessive bleeding, or to palliate inoperable tumors.
